UNITED ARAB EMIRATES - ECONOMIC OVERVIEW
The UAE has an open economy
with a high per capita income and a sizable annual trade surplus. Successful efforts
at economic diversification have reduced the portion of GDP based on oil and
gas output to 25%. Since the discovery of oil in the UAE more than 30 years
ago, the country has undergone a profound transformation from an impoverished
region of small desert principalities to a modern state with a high standard of
living. The government has increased spending on job creation and
infrastructure expansion and is opening up utilities to greater private sector
involvement. In April 2004, the UAE signed a Trade and Investment Framework
Agreement with Washington and in November 2004 agreed to undertake negotiations
toward a Free Trade Agreement with the US; however, those talks have not moved
forward. The country's Free Trade Zones - offering 100% foreign ownership and
zero taxes - are helping to attract foreign investors. The global financial
crisis, tight international credit, and deflated asset prices constricted the
economy in 2009. UAE authorities tried to blunt the crisis by increasing
spending and boosting liquidity in the banking sector. The crisis hit Dubai
hardest, as it was heavily exposed to depressed real estate prices. Dubai
lacked sufficient cash to meet its debt obligations, prompting global concern
about its solvency. The UAE Central Bank and Abu Dhabi-based banks bought the
largest shares. In December 2009 Dubai received an additional $10 billion loan
from the emirate of Abu Dhabi. Dependence on oil, a large expatriate workforce,
and growing inflation pressures are significant long-term challenges. The UAE's
strategic plan for the next few years focuses on diversification and creating
more opportunities for nationals through improved education and increased
private sector employment.
|
Source
: CIA |

This score serves as a reference to assess SC’s
credit risk and to set the amount of credit to be extended. It is calculated
from a composite of weighted scores obtained from each of the major sections of
this report. The assessed factors and their relative weights (as indicated
through %) are as follows:
Financial
condition (40%) Ownership
background (20%) Payment
record (10%)
Credit history
(10%) Market trend (10%) Operational size
(10%)
